Abstract
Cascading failures are found on many real nature and artificial complex networks. The logistics system is a complex and dynamical system, which is composed of several interactive sub-networks, including business network, traffic network and information network. And these sub-networks form a multi-coupled network architecture. So it also takes place on logistics networks. Based on the theory of cascading failure, this paper analyses the failure propagation mechanism in the logistics system under emergency, and provides a strong theoretical support for taking comprehensive and rational measures for enterprise managers.
